Hello,

A friend has had the error message "synchronization could not be
completed" - support code 80070008.

He finds that by pressing a paper clip into the hole on the right hand
side of the Vario this allows synchronization to take place. This is a
hard reset? He loses all info.

When I was round at his place some months ago I got the
synchronization to work but according to my notes I used a "soft
reset" by using "a button on the right hand side, 1 up from the
bottom".

Is there a soft reset button either on the Vario itself or in the MS
Active Sync package?

Thanks

Geoff

Posted by Raj Pillai on December 3, 2006, 8:51 pm
Please log in for more thread options
Hi Geoff,

In most cases a soft reset resolves the 8007008 error message. Could you
confirm the PPC model name and number you mention? You would definitely
find instructions in the user manual to perform a soft reset if its a
windows based mobile device. And there is no option within ActiveSync to do
the same.

Hi Geoff,

Assuming you are referring to a HTC Wizard, then pressing the hole on the
right hand side of the device should perform only a soft reset. For more
information refer - http://www.htcwizardweb.net/node/116. I don't have a
model of this kind at the moment so unable to confirm the steps and
therefore would suggest referring to the user manual or wait for a
confirmation from another user.

If the device is performing a hard reset inspite of following the soft reset
procedure, then it might be a possible hardware issue.
